THE DAY-TO-DAY:

  • Make daily floor plans per shift to ensure proper rotation and coverage of stations

  • Supervise floor service in dining rooms during hours of operation

  • Perform employee evaluations and manage issues related to attendance records

  • Maintain communication with the Chef on all food service and menu issues

  • Communicate with management, chefs and culinary staff in order to fulfill and address issues or needs requested by guests  and employees

  • Order supplies through the IP System and Purchasing; prepare purchase requisitions for any outlets from the warehouse or  support departments

  • Keep inventory form and stocking area updated

  • Inspect food coming from support departments to assure freshness and quality

  • Maintain direct communication with guests for special requests and large party reservations
